Ryobi chainsaw oil is formulated to adhere to the chain even under high pressure and centrifugal force, ensuring consistent lubrication during operation. Understanding the Role of Bar and Chain Oil The primary function of bar and chain oil is to lubricate the contact point between the chain and the guide bar.
